Advertisement

基于Vue的简易商城项目

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目为一个基于Vue框架开发的简易在线商城,旨在通过简洁的设计和友好的用户界面展示商品信息,并提供便捷的购物体验。 项目背景:为了学习并掌握现代前端开发技术,我们创建了一个基于Vue.js的小型商城项目。该项目旨在模拟现实生活中的电子商务平台,并提供商品展示、购物车管理和订单管理等功能,以提升用户体验的便捷性。 项目目标包括构建一个功能完备的小型电商平台,实现从商品展示到购买流程的整体体验优化;提高团队成员在前端开发方面的技能水平,熟悉Vue.js及其生态系统工具的应用;设计简洁美观且响应式用户界面,确保优质的使用感受。 主要功能涵盖: - 商品展示:允许用户浏览和搜索产品信息,并查看具体的商品详情及价格; - 购物车操作:支持将商品添加至购物车内以及调整所选物品的数量; - 订单处理:能够创建订单并追踪其状态与细节,包括但不限于支付确认等环节; - 用户认证机制:提供注册、登录服务和个人资料管理功能; - 支付流程模拟:实现线上交易过程中的支付操作。 技术方面: 前端框架选择了Vue.js来搭建应用,并结合了Vue Router进行路由控制以及使用Vuex处理应用程序的状态。 UI设计上则利用Element UI组件库,以确保界面的响应性和美观度。 对于后端部分,则可以考虑采用Node.js和Express框架来进行服务开发,通过RESTful API接口实现前后端的数据交换。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vue
    优质
    本项目为一个基于Vue框架开发的简易在线商城,旨在通过简洁的设计和友好的用户界面展示商品信息,并提供便捷的购物体验。 项目背景:为了学习并掌握现代前端开发技术,我们创建了一个基于Vue.js的小型商城项目。该项目旨在模拟现实生活中的电子商务平台,并提供商品展示、购物车管理和订单管理等功能,以提升用户体验的便捷性。 项目目标包括构建一个功能完备的小型电商平台,实现从商品展示到购买流程的整体体验优化;提高团队成员在前端开发方面的技能水平,熟悉Vue.js及其生态系统工具的应用;设计简洁美观且响应式用户界面,确保优质的使用感受。 主要功能涵盖: - 商品展示:允许用户浏览和搜索产品信息,并查看具体的商品详情及价格; - 购物车操作:支持将商品添加至购物车内以及调整所选物品的数量; - 订单处理:能够创建订单并追踪其状态与细节,包括但不限于支付确认等环节; - 用户认证机制:提供注册、登录服务和个人资料管理功能; - 支付流程模拟:实现线上交易过程中的支付操作。 技术方面: 前端框架选择了Vue.js来搭建应用,并结合了Vue Router进行路由控制以及使用Vuex处理应用程序的状态。 UI设计上则利用Element UI组件库,以确保界面的响应性和美观度。 对于后端部分,则可以考虑采用Node.js和Express框架来进行服务开发,通过RESTful API接口实现前后端的数据交换。
  • Vue+SSM
    优质
    这是一个基于Vue框架和SSM(Spring, Spring MVC, MyBatis)技术栈开发的简易在线购物平台项目。 该项目采用SSM与VUE(element-ui)搭建,是本人培训期间完成的一个小项目。它支持商品的分页展示、购买功能以及添加购物车操作,并且具备用户地址管理及充值服务等功能。
  • PHP
    优质
    《简易PHP商城项目》是一款基于PHP语言开发的基础电商系统,适合初学者学习和实践。该项目涵盖了商品管理、订单处理等核心功能,是掌握PHP应用开发的理想起点。 简单实现了商城的前台显示商品和登录功能,后台可以对商品和用户进行增删改查的操作。
  • Vue-CLI源码
    优质
    本简介提供了一个基于Vue-CLI构建的电商网站项目的开源代码,适合前端开发者学习和参考。 这是一款基于vue-cli开发的商城移动端源代码。
  • Vue: vue_shop
    优质
    Vue_Shop 是一个基于 Vue.js 框架开发的现代化在线购物平台。该项目提供了用户友好的界面和流畅的用户体验,集成了商品浏览、购买、支付等核心功能。 这是一个适合需要实战经验的小伙伴学习的Vue电商项目。该项目主要分为四个部分:首页、分类页、购物车和个人中心。 在使用过程中,请注意页面刚加载可能会出现滚动条,但这种情况在我的手机测试中并未发现。解决方法是在浏览器上切换至iPad模式后再切回iPhone X模式即可消除滚动条问题。 很多小伙伴反映无法启动项目,在此提醒大家务必先执行`npm install`命令来安装所有依赖项。由于本项目使用的是Vue CLI 3版本,因此运行项目的正确命令应为 `npm run serve` 而不是 `npm run dev`。 目前可能还有一些小的bug存在,我会持续维护并改进,请各位多多支持! 以下是各部分页面截图: - 首页:图二 - 分类页:图二 - 商品详情:图二、图三 - 购物车:图二 - 我的:无具体图片展示 能看到这里,说明你一定是一个有志于从事前端开发,并且目标明确的人。一起努力加油吧!陌生人!
  • JavaWeb(Servlet与JavaBean)
    优质
    本项目为一个简易版JavaWeb商城系统,采用Servlet处理请求及JavaBean封装业务数据和逻辑,适合初学者学习电商网站开发的基础架构。 该系统包含邮箱验证的注册功能,并具备分页、分类以及简单的搜索功能。此外,它还支持浏览记录保存及自动登录等功能,非常适合初学者学习使用。
  • Vue框架移动端
    优质
    这是一个基于Vue.js前端JavaScript框架开发的移动端在线购物平台项目,旨在为用户提供流畅便捷的移动购物体验。 本项目主要探讨的是一个基于Vue.js框架构建的移动商城应用。Vue.js是一个轻量级的前端JavaScript框架,以其易学、组件化开发和高性能的特点受到开发者们的欢迎。 1. **Vue.js基础知识**:这是一个用于构建用户界面的渐进式框架。它允许通过声明式的渲染来创建DOM,并提供响应式数据绑定及组件化的功能。基础概念包括Vue实例、指令、计算属性、组件以及生命周期钩子等。 2. **单文件组件(Single File Components, SFC)**:在移动商城项目中,每个页面或模块可能都是一个单独的Vue组件,这些以.vue形式存在的SFC将HTML、CSS和JavaScript集成在一个文件内,提高了代码可读性和组织性。 3. **Vuex状态管理**:由于应用通常涉及多个组件间的复杂交互,推荐使用Vuex集中管理应用的状态。它提供了一个全局store来使数据在组件间共享更加便捷,并保持一致性。 4. **路由管理(Vue Router)**:这是官方的路由库,负责处理页面导航和跳转。通过此工具,移动商城项目可以实现平滑过渡及根据URL动态加载对应的组件。 5. **API接口调用**:移动商城通常需要与后端服务器进行数据交互,涉及商品列表、购物车管理等操作。这可能使用axios或fetch库来发起HTTP请求,并获取JSON格式的数据。 6. **响应式设计**:为了适应不同设备的屏幕尺寸,项目采用了媒体查询、Flex布局或Grid布局技术实现界面在手机和平板上的良好展示效果。 7. **第三方库和插件**:Vue生态系统中有许多强大的第三方库和工具,如Element UI或Vuetify等UI组件库用于快速搭建界面;Vue CLI用于初始化及自动化构建项目;Vuex Persistence用于状态持久化存储;Mock.js模拟API数据等。 8. **数据处理与状态管理**:在移动商城中,商品的筛选、排序以及分页操作需要对数据进行处理。同时购物车的状态管理(如添加或删除商品)也是重要部分之一。 9. **错误捕获和性能优化**:项目可能包含异常情况下的运行机制,并通过懒加载、异步组件等技术提高应用的速度与性能。 10. **测试与部署**:项目的测试包括单元测试、集成测试及端到端测试,以确保代码质量和功能完整性。在部署阶段,则涉及构建优化和服务端渲染或预渲染来提升SEO和首屏加载速度。 以上就是基于Vue.js框架的移动商城项目中涉及到的主要知识点,涵盖了前端开发各个方面从基础架构至高级特性以及实际业务逻辑实现的理解与掌握将有助于开发者更好地构建此类应用并进行维护。
  • SSM框架网上电子书
    优质
    本项目是一款基于SSM框架开发的简易网上电子书商城系统,用户可以浏览、购买各类电子书籍,管理员可进行商品管理和订单处理。 SSM开发简单网上电子书城项目 项目描述:这是一个使用Spring MVC + JSP实现的简单书城项目,在支付宝沙箱内可以完成支付功能。 运行环境要求: - JDK 8 - Tomcat 9 - MySQL数据库 - IntelliJ IDEA IDE 技术栈(必填): - Spring框架 - Spring MVC - MyBatis持久层框架 - JSP页面渲染技术 项目资源文件包括:数据库文件和jar包文件,可通过Maven进行搭建。 以上内容去除了原始描述中的链接信息。